Frank Lampard reveals major first team player is still hurt ahead of vital Man U game

Frank Lampard has just had his press conference ahead of Monday night’s game against Manchester United, and the Chelsea boss had bad news for fans who were hoping to see a fully fit squad after the international break.

Lampard revealed that Tammy Abraham, the number 9 who has been so effective for Chelsea this season is still suffering with the ankle injury he picked up against Arsenal almost a month ago.

“Tammy is still feeling the effects,” Lampard said in quotes picked up by Football.London. “We had to take him out of training a couple of times this week but he trained today. I’m hoping he’ll be fit.”

While it looked a nasty one, we were really expecting Tammy to be back to full power by now, especially given we’ve just had a two week break, plus the FA Cup game against Hull he missed.

The fact that he’s not yet ready just goes to show the injury was more severe than previously thought, and also explains why Abraham was so far off the pace against Leicester in our last game, where he played on painkilling injections.
